提交 6cc922fe 作者: zhenjie

确认订单判断

上级 c3ca8b3e
......@@ -518,8 +518,8 @@ public class UavOrderServiceImpl implements UavOrderService {
//核验合同签署状态,确认平台要先完成签署
List<String> orderNos = Arrays.asList(uavOrderDO.getOrderNo());
List<ContractInfoDTO> contractInfoDTOS = userAppApi.listContractInfoByOrderNo(orderNos, currentAccount.getToken());
if (CollectionUtils.isNotEmpty(contractInfoDTOS) && !contractInfoDTOS.get(0).getSignStatus().equals(2)) {
return ResultBody.error("待平台签署合同");
if (CollectionUtils.isEmpty(contractInfoDTOS) || !contractInfoDTOS.get(0).getSignStatus().equals(2)) {
return ResultBody.error("平台未签署合同");
}
// 修改订单信息
uavOrderDO.setOrderTotalAmount(uavOrderVO.getOrderTotalAmount());
......
Markdown 格式
0%
您添加了 0 到此讨论。请谨慎行事。
请先完成此评论的编辑!
注册 或者 后发表评论